Can I convert my bike to electric?
Fortunately, though, there is a way we can convert our current bike into power-assisted one, without having to spend big money on a bespoke e-bike. A conversion kit will allow you to take any ordinary old bike and, with the addition of a few pieces, convert it into your own power e-bike.
How much does it cost to convert bike to electric?
Typically, an electric bike conversion kit ranges from $ 300 to $ 900!

How far can you ride a motorized bicycle?
Generally, expect the 500-watt models to have a range of about 20 miles using the motor alone, and between 20-40 miles when using the assist pedal. For the 250-watt versions, it’s closer to 15 miles when running fully electric and 15-30 miles with the pedal assist.

How long does an electric bike motor last?
How long do electric bike motors last? Electric Bike motors generally last a long time and some types of motor, such as the direct drive boost motor can last up to 10,000 miles or more. You will probably replace brake pads and tires many times, chains, cassettes, and the battery before the motor.
What size motor do I need for an electric bike?
Minimum Electric Bike Motor Size for Your Electric Bike In summary, you should not be looking at a motor less than 250 W if you have to deal with hills. And if you weigh more than 200 lbs, your minimum should be 350 W.
